IIFA and the IIUM sign a Memorandum of Understanding
26 August، 2022

Within the framework of the International Islamic Fiqh Academy’s (IIFA) endeavor to make the most of the distinguished scientific expertise that abounds in universities, institutes, and high-end scientific and intellectual centers inside and outside the Muslim world, and with a desire to strengthen the relationship between the Academy and prestigious research institutions within the member states of the Organization of Islamic Cooperation (OIC), His Excellency Prof. Koutoub Moustapha Sano, Secretary General of the Academy, and His Excellency Prof. Tan Sri Zulkifli Abdul Razzaq, Rector of the International Islamic University in Malaysia (IIUM), signed on Thursday 27 Muharram 1444H, corresponding to 25 August 2022G, a memorandum of understanding in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ia.

This agreement, the first of its kind between this famous university in the islands of the Malay Archipelago, aims to build a solid strategic partnership between the two institutions in various fields of common interest, especially in the field of benefiting from the scientific and research capabilities and abilities of the two institutions, joint study of calamities and contemporary issues, exchanging scientific visits, and promoting coordination and cooperation efforts in the field of consolidating and spreading the culture of moderation, tolerance and coexistence in scientific institutions and bodies. The agreement also aims to enable the two institutions to jointly organize conferences and symposiums, hold workshops and training, exchange publications, and represent the two sides at conferences and symposia held by each of them in the field of common interest between them.

The signing ceremony took place at the university’s Senate hall in the Gombak Valley, located in the suburb of Kuala Lumpur, the university’s headquarters, and was attended by the university’s vice rector for academic affairs and student affairs, and the deans of some of the university’s faculties.

It should be noted that His Excellency the Secretary General has previously taught at this university for sixteen (16) years, supervised dozens of master’s and doctoral theses, served as founding director of the Global Institute for the Unity of the Ummah, the first Vice Rector for External Relations and Innovations, and was granted by His Majesty the late Sultan Ahmed Shah Al-Musta’in Billah, the former King of Malaysia, the “Dato” royal decoration in recognition of his efforts in the field of education in Malaysia.
